Show HN: Maccha – Cross Agent Brain for Antigravity, Claude Code, OpenCode etc.
github.comMulti Agent Continuous Context Harness - MACCHA solves the problem that every AI coding session starts from zero. It combines a file-based 7-tier context architecture with a working memory engine (Memanto) that features vector embeddings, confidence decay, and semantic conflict detection — so Antigravity, OpenCode, and Claude Code all share the same persistent, self-improving brain. No 24/7 daemon needed.
